When does the season start?

The season begins August 1st. The regular season runs through the end of October. The season will continue through the end of November if the team qualifies for regionals or through mid-December if the team qualifies for Nationals.


Are tryouts required?

No, tryouts are prohibited by Pop Warner. All registered participants will be placed on a first-come first-served basis on a team until all teams have reached capacity.


How much does it cost to participate?

Cheerleading can be very costly.
The registration fee is a NON-REFUNDABLE $185, plus a $50 parent participation fee (per child), which is refundable upon 10 hours (per child) of volunteer service. Completed volunteer forms must be postmarked on or before December 1, 2008 and sent to the address listed on the form. All forms submitted after December 1, 2008 or not submitted at all will be forfeited to the Pacifica Tigersharks. In addition, each cheerleader will be required to purchase cheer shoes. The cost will range from $30-$70. Cheerleaders will also have hotel costs at competitions.
Cheerleaders on teams qualifying for nationals will incur travel costs. Fundraising will be provided to help offset the cost of travel.


What does the registration fee cover?

The registration fee covers uniform rental (both game and competition), practice T- shirt, socks, hair bows, kick pants, facilities rental, equipment (e.g. mats), competition fees, patches, trophies, insurance, conference dues, scholastic registration, first aid supplies, administrative costs and miscellaneous supplies.


What is the time commitment?

During the month of August, practices are held 5 days a week. Each practice is 2 hours. During the months of September and October, the practice schedule is reduced to 3 days per week, 2 hours each practice. In addition, cheerleaders cheer at the football games, which are held on Saturdays or Sundays.
If a cheer squad qualifies for regionals, practices will continue throughout the month November with regional competition held the Friday November 28th the day after Thanksgiving.
If a cheer squad qualifies for nationals, practices will continue for the first week of December, and travel to Orlando, Florida will take place the second week of December.
The specific practice schedule will be determined based on facility available and team placement. Generally, participants have been able to manage participating in school activities held on an after school basis simultaneous with Pop Warner, but it is difficult to make commitments to other activities during the Pop Warner season.


Can practices be missed?

Due to the nature of the sport, a practice missed by one cheerleader has a significant impact on the squad, particularly on that cheerleader’s stunt team. As a result, practices may only be missed due to illness or, if the head coach is notified in advance by a parent, due to a compelling personal reason.


What if we have a family vacation planned during August? Can my cheerleader miss practices?

Please make an effort to schedule your family vacations during June and July. Though we allow some flexibility for pre-arranged vacations, August is a critical month where skill sets are being evaluated and positions determined.


Do cheerleaders have to cheer for the football games?

Yes. There are 9 games for sure...the Jamboree game on Labor Day weekend (Sunday) and 8 regular season games throughout September and October. Typically, half the regular season games are home games at Terra Nova High School, and the rest will be "away" games. For "away" games, the drive is typically less than one hour. We will travel “caravan style”. If the football team makes the playoffs, there can be up to 3 additional games through Thanksgiving weekend.


How many competitions are there, and is there any travel involved?

There are three competitions. The first is Jamboree, to be September 13th. The second is Invitationals, held locally in early October. This Invitational competition gives the team the experience of performing in a competitive setting, but does not determine advancement to additional competitions. The third competition is Conference Championships, held locally on October 25th or 26th. Once this date is finalized, we will let you know. First, second and third place teams at Conference qualify for Regionals.
Regional Championships are held locally Thanksgiving weekend. There may be an overnight stay involved depending on the timing of the competition and the exact location which has not yet been announced. First and second place teams at Regionals qualify for Nationals.
National Championships are held in Orlando, Florida the second week of December. National Pop Warner provides some competitive travel packages to offset the cost of this expense, which typically involves a 4 or 5 night stay in Orlando, complete with a park pass and meal tickets. Some school will be missed, and Pop Warner provides letters to the schools to explain the absence.


Is there a volunteer requirement?

Yes. Pacifica Tigersharks Football and Cheer is an All-volunteer organization. Each cheerleader must have an adult family member commit to volunteer a minimum of 10 hours per child during the course of the season.


What are the ages of the teams?

Mascot Division – Ages 5-7 (non-competitive)
Jr. Pee Wee Division – Ages 8-11
Pee Wee Division – Ages 9-12
Jr. Midget Division – Ages 10-13
Midget Division – Ages 11-15
Note: Cheerleader’s age as of 7/31/08 determines their age group. No experience is necessary.


What is the size of each team?

There are size limits to the teams based on Pop Warner rules and the number of volunteer coaches. A large squad consists of 20 to 35 cheerleaders and requires 3 adult volunteers. A small squad consists of 19 or fewer cheerleaders and requires 2 adult volunteers.


Who rosters the team and what is the criteria?

The Cheer Athletic Director rosters the teams. All participants will be assigned within the available squads on a first come, first served basis. Participants are placed on teams based on their age, date of registration, experience needed to make a team complete (i.e. tumbler and fliers), prior head coach recommendation for advancement and payment of registration fee.


Can I request to have my daughter placed on a certain team?

You can certainly request a team, but we cannot guarantee that the request will be granted.


When will the team placements be announced?

Team placements will be announced in August. We cannot announce teams prior to that time due to anticipated changes of football teams. After August 15th, team placement will not change unless there is an eligibility issue.


What are the required documents needed to join Pacifica Tigersharks?

For each participant, the following documents must be submitted:
1. A copy of an official birth certificate or passport;
2. A wallet size current photo, head and shoulders, no head gear or glasses;
3. A signed Medical Release Form dated after 1/1/08
4. Report cards covering the full 2007-2008 school year. Be certain you have copies of these report cards prior to the last day of school, as many schools close their administrative offices for the entire summer.
5. A Standard Participant Contract (SPC). These will be provided at a parent meeting.
A cheerleader may not participate unless all of the required documents have been provided. Most of the documents should be provided by June 1st, with any open items cleared prior to the first practice on August 1st.



Why is the report card required, and what if my cheerleader’s grades are not poor?

Pop Warner Little Scholars, Inc. (PWLS) is the only national youth sports organization in America that requires its participants to perform adequately in the classroom before permitting them to play. Pop Warner believes that the standards set give participants a sense of responsibility and an appreciation for academics and athletics that will help them develop later on in life. Proof of satisfactory progress in school is required. A 2.0/70% or the equivalent shall be the minimum grade point average acceptable to participate. We understand that not all student-athletes are able to meet our scholastic requirements. If a child does not meet the requirements of scholastic fitness, he/she may fill out and submit a Scholastic Eligibility Form, which is to be signed by a school administrator stating that the child will benefit from participating in the Pop Warner Program. It is the discretion of the school administrator as to whether or not the student would benefit from participating in Pop Warner.
